人类婴儿肠道微生物群对小鼠行为,树突复杂性和髓化的影响

概括
肠道微生物组影响大脑发育. 人类婴儿肠道微生物改变了小鼠的社会行为,大脑髓化和神经结构,这表明存在因果关系.

背景情况:
- 哺乳动物肠道微生物组在发育中起着至关重要的作用,婴儿肠道细菌与认知,社会和与压力相关的大脑功能之间存在关联.
- 然而,肠道微生物组与大脑发育之间的因果关系尚未完全阐明.
结论:
- 这些发现支持肠道微生物在哺乳动物大脑发育中的因果关系.
- 特定的婴儿肠道微生物群落可以调节神经发育轨迹,影响行为和神经结构.
- 需要进一步的研究来了解肠道微生物影响大脑发育的机制.

Development of Human Microbiota
The human microbiota begins developing at birth and undergoes continual change as we age. Infancy marks a critical period of microbial sensitivity, offering a “window of opportunity” during which beneficial microbes help mature the immune system. By age three, children typically develop a more stable and diverse microbial community. Gut-Brain Axis
The gut–brain axis is a bidirectional communication system that connects the gastrointestinal tract and the brain.
